Governor Pence to participate in ribbon-cutting ceremony at new corporate headquarters for Drew Industries on October 2

ELKHART, Ind. — Drew Industries Incorporated (NYSE: DW), parent company of Lippert Components, Inc. (LCI®) and Kinro®, Inc., recently completed its previously announced plans to relocate its corporate headquarters from White Plains, N.Y., to Elkhart, and to expand its Indiana manufacturing operations.

At 11 a.m. today, Oct. 2, Indiana Governor Mike Pence, Elkhart Mayor Dick Moore and President of the Goshen City Council Jim McKee will join Jason Lippert, Chief Executive Officer of Drew Industries, LCI and Kinro, at the ribbon-cutting ceremony for the new corporate headquarters, located at 3501 County Road 6 East in Elkhart. In addition to housing executive, managerial, sales and shared services staff, the facility also houses Kinro’s Indiana-based thermoforming operation.

“Consolidating our corporate functions near our Indiana-based manufacturing operations will result in a greater exchange of ideas and expertise and allow us to better serve our customers,” said Jason Lippert. “We greatly appreciate the support we have received from the state of Indiana, Elkhart County and the cities of Elkhart and Goshen during this process, and we look forward to celebrating the opening of our new corporate headquarters.”

The new facility gives Drew Industries room for growth, with 50,000 square feet of office space and 110,000 square feet of manufacturing and warehousing space.

“This new facility allows us to have our executive team under one roof,” said Drew President Scott Mereness. “Centralizing our management and shared services personnel will improve communications and cultivate our tradition of long-term team building. It also provides a larger home for Kinro’s thermoforming operation with room for continued expansion.”

About LCI Industries ®

From over 90 manufacturing and distribution facilities located throughout North America and Europe, LCI Industries, through its wholly-owned subsidiary, LCI, supplies, domestically and internationally, a broad array of highly engineered components for the leading OEMs in the recreation and transportation product markets, consisting primarily of recreational vehicles and adjacent industries, including buses; trailers used to haul boats, livestock, equipment, and other cargo; trucks; boats; trains; manufactured homes; and modular housing. The Company also supplies engineered components to the related aftermarkets of these industries primarily by selling to retail dealers, wholesale distributors, and service centers. LCI's products include steel chassis and related components; axles and suspension solutions; slide-out mechanisms and solutions; thermoformed bath, kitchen, and other products; vinyl, aluminum, and frameless windows; manual, electric, and hydraulic stabilizer and leveling systems; entry, luggage, patio, and ramp doors; furniture and mattresses; electric and manual entry steps; awnings and awning accessories; towing products; truck accessories; electronic components; and other accessories.
